Basantapur

Basantapur is a village located in Jamalpur subdivision of Barddhaman district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 5.5km away from sub-district headquarter Jamalpur. Barddhaman is the district headquarter of Basantapur village. As per 2009 stats, Paratal I is the gram panchayat of Basantapur village.

About Basantap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Basantapur is 320664. The village spans a total geographical area of 186.54 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 713408. Memari is nearest town to Basantap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Basantapur

According to the 2011 Census, Basantapur has a total population of about 1,918, with approximately 959 males and 959 females. The sex ratio is around 1000 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 187 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 665 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 706. The overall literacy rate is approximately 56.99%, with male literacy at about 62.57% and female literacy near 51.41%. There are around 466 households in the village. Connectivity of Basantap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Basantapur. As per the 2011 stats, Basantap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
